General Statement of Duties:

The Budget Analyst prepares analysis and reviews quantitative data in support of the budgeting and financial planning needs of the college. Duties include integrating financial schedules and analysis into planning models, preparing budget reports, maintaining planning models, budget transfers, and creating other financial analysis as needed. The Budget Analyst is responsible for providing a high level of service, training and support to campus constituents and support campus planning processes. The Budget Analyst will support a variety of financial projects as necessary in support of critical initiatives taken on by the Office of the Vice President of Finance and Administration. Responsibilities:

Compensation Analysis and Tracking

  • Maintain position Control, including performing finance calculations and scenario modeling
  • Prepare and monitor full-time labor and adjunct faculty projections throughout the year for all funding sources in partnership with Payroll, General Accounting, and grant recipients to ensure payroll expenses are appropriately allocated
  • Create, review and distribute position census reports and analysis

Financial Analysis and Reporting

  • Collaborate with grant office to create proposals for operational impact

Assist with budget analysis for campus community

  • Assist in monthly reporting process and BOT material preparation
  • Develop PowerPoint presentations and create financial presentations as requested
  • Validate funding requests by providing data and analysis to support recommendations
  • Provide analysis in support of multi-year financial projections

Budgeting

  • Distribute and collect budget preparation documents

Review monthly variance analysis

  • Create, review and distribute monthly variance reports and analysis
  • Support the development of the annual budget with regards to documentation, analysis, reporting and responding to ad-hoc requests
  • Validate data submitted on budget templates, consolidated campus budget template submissions, and other financial submissions using evidence-based analysis
  • Oversee the budget development module in Banner and ensure proper set-up budget
  • Perform budget reconciliations and process budget transfers as needed

Campus Budget Support, Analysis, and Training

  • Support and mentor college cost center and budget managers to further their financial literacy and understanding of college finances
  • Gather and create supporting documentation for the creation of process documentation and job aids.
  • Support projects and other budget and planning tasks as needed
  • Work collaboratively with fiscal staff on grants, contracts, and capital-based budgets.
  • Track, report, and generally oversee capital project budgets.
  • Other duties as assigned.
